Advisor to Ministry of Textiles and Jute and Ministry of Shipping Brigadier General (Retd.) Dr. The delegation of Bangladesh Agro-Processors Association (BAPA) had a courtesy meeting with M Sakhawat Hossain.

Father’s delegation meeting with textile and jute advisor

They met at the adviser’s office in the secretariat on Sunday (September 29) at noon.

At this time, the adviser said that the circulation of jute should be increased throughout the country. The government has taken the initiative to introduce jute bags in supershops of the country from next month.

He said, this ministry is working towards that goal. I want to make this program successful with everyone in the country. This will increase domestic consumption of jute in the country. The implementation of jute wrapping law should have started earlier. By now suitable alternatives to polythene and plastic would have been available. The use of versatile jute products should be increased to bring back the past heritage of jute.

In the meeting, the representatives of Bangladesh Agro-Processors Association requested to ensure the supply of jute bags in packaging as per the demand.

In response, the advisor said, we will look into your demands. It will be ensured that the implementation of jute wrapping law does not interfere with the marketing of the product and the export of the country.

Additional Secretary of Textile and Jute Ministry ANM Moinul Islam, President of Bangladesh Agro-Processors Association MA Hashem, Secretary Md. Iqtadul Haque, PRAN-RFL Group Chairman Ahsan Khan Chowdhury and other concerned persons were present.
